The cult classic The Goonies is set to get a long-awaited sequel, with several original cast members expected to return. According to a source quoted by The Sun, production for the sequel is scheduled to begin in the summer of 2025, with a possible release in 2026 or 2027. The project has been in development for years, with discussions about a follow-up film ongoing for some time before receiving the official green light.

"The Goonies reboot has been talked about for a long time, but it’s finally been given the go-ahead to move forward," the insider revealed. "The team is excited about the opportunity to bring the magic of the original film to a new audience."

The original Goonies, directed by Richard Donner and produced by Steven Spielberg, was released in 1985 and became a cultural phenomenon. The movie followed a group of friends on a treasure-hunting adventure and starred Sean Astin, Corey Feldman, Josh Brolin, Jeff Cohen, and Ke Huy Quan. The upcoming sequel is expected to capitalize on the growing popularity of youth adventure films, with Warner Bros. aiming to satisfy the high expectations of fans.

The insider also noted that "the youth adventure market is on fire" and that the film’s production team is eager to develop a plot that will resonate with both longtime fans and new viewers.

Original Cast Members Return For Sequel

The Goonies starred Sean Astin, 53, as Mikey and Corey Feldman, 53, as Mouth. Astin has had success in films such as The Lord of The Rings trilogy, Rudy, and 50 First Dates. He also portrayed Bob Newby on the Netflix hit Stranger Things. Josh Brolin, 56, also starred as Mikey’s older brother, Brand. Brolin has also had an accomplished career with roles in Avengers: Infinity War, Avengers Endgame, Deadpool 2 and Outer Range on Prime.

Jeff Cohen, 50, who played Chunk, works as an entertainment lawyer and Ke Huy Quan, 53, who portrayed Data is now an Oscar-winning actor, snagging the Best Supporting Actor Award for Everything Everywhere All at Once in 2023. The movie also featured Kerry Green, 57, as Andy, and Martha Plimpton, 53, as Stef. John Matuszak, the ex-NFL player who portrayed Sloth in the movie, passed away in 1989 at age 38.

A Legacy of Cinematic Success

The film was written by Spielberg, who also produced it, and Chris Columbus. It was directed by Richard Donner, who passed away in July 2021. Before Donner died, he and Spielberg tried a few times to develop a sequel to The Goonies, but the idea never went past the pre-production phase. At the time, most of the original cast members weren't fully interested in reprising their roles. Feldman at one time said a remake would “ruin everything.”

During its theatrical run in 1985, The Goonies grossed $125 million, far surpassing the film’s reported budget of $19 million. It has a 91% audience score on Rotten Tomatoes and a Certified Fresh critic score of 77%.
